细胞外基质蛋白Periostin、血管内皮生长因子和基质金属蛋白酶-9在乳腺浸润性导管癌中的表达及其临床意义

摘    要:目的探讨细胞外基质蛋白Periostin、血管内皮生长因子(VEGF)和基质金属蛋白酶-9(MMP-9)在乳腺浸润性导管癌中的表达差异及其与临床病理特征的关系。方法应用免疫组织化学法检测58例乳腺浸润性导管癌组织和25例癌旁正常乳腺组织中Periostin、VEGF和MMP-9的表达水平。结果在乳腺浸润性导管癌和正常乳腺组织中,Periostin的阳性率分别为63.8%(37/58)和0,VEGF的阳性率分别为69.0%(40/58)和8.0%(2/25),MMP-9的阳性率分别为70.7%(41/58)和16.0%(4/25),三者在两组间阳性率差异均有统计学意义(均P〈0.001)。Periostin阳性率与TNM分期有关(X2=4.835,P=0.028),与患者年龄、组织学分级、淋巴结转移均无关;VEGF阳性率与TNM分期、淋巴结转移有关(X2=4.230,P=0.040;X2=9.667,P=0.002),与患者年龄、组织学分级无关(均P〉0.05);MMP-9阳性率与TNM分期、淋巴结转移有关(x2=8.456,P=0.004;X2=5.494,P=0.019),与患者年龄、组织学分级无关(均P〉0.05)。Periostin、VEGF和MMP-9在乳腺浸润性导管癌组织中呈两两正相关(r分别为0.348、0.303、0.469,均P〈0.05)。结论Periostin、VEGF和MMP-9在乳腺浸润性导管癌的发生、发展及侵袭转移中起重要作用,它们在乳腺浸滑『生导管癌的表达两两相关。

Expression and clinical significance of Periostin,VEGF and MMP-9 in breast invasive ductal carcinoma

Abstract:Objective To investigate the expression and significance of Periostin, VEGF and MMP-9 in breast invasive ductal carcinoma. Methods Immunohistoehemistry was employed to detect the expression of Periostin, VEGF and MMP-9 in breast invasive ductal carcinoma and normal breast tissue. Results In breast invasive ductal carcinoma and normal breast tissue ,the positive rates of Periostin were 63.8 % (37/58) and 0 (X2 = 24.272, P = 0.000). The figures were 69 % (40/58) and 8 % (2/25) for the positive rates of VEGF (X2 = 25.977, P = 0.000), respectively, as well as 70.69 % (41/58) and 16.0 % (4/25) for the positive rates of MMP-9 (X2 = 21.050, P = 0.000), respectively. There were significant differences among the groups (P 〈 0.05). In breast invasive ductal carcinoma, the expression of Periostin was correlated with clinical stage (X2 = 4.835, P = 0.028), whereas not correlated with age (X2 = 1.155, P = 0.282), histological grade (X2 = 0.05, P = 0.972), lymphatic metastasis (X2 = 1.660, P = 0.198). The expression of VEGF was correlated with clinical stage (X2 = 4.230, P = 0.040), lymphatic metastasis (~ = 9.667, P = 0.002), whereas not correlated with age (X2 = 0.506, P = 0.477), histological grade (X2 = 0.532, P = 0.767). The expression of MMP-9 was correlated with clinical stage (X2 = 8.456, P = 0.004), lymphatic metastasis (x2= 5.494, P = 0.019), whereas not correlated with age (x2 = 0.153, P = 0.695), histological grade (X2 = 0.224, P = 0.894). The expression of Periostin, VEGF and MMP-9 were positively correlated with each other in breast invasive ductal carcinoma (r = 0.348, P = 0.001; r = 0.303, P = 0.021; r = 0.469, P = 0.000). Conclusion Periostin,VEGF and MMP-9are correlated closely with the occurrence and development of breast invasive ductal carcinoma, which might be valuable in evaluating the invasiveness, metastasis and prognosis.
